City Guide
Funtana, Istria, Croatia
Overview
Funtana is a picturesque seaside village on Croatia's Istrian coast, known for its clear blue waters, friendly local atmosphere, and relaxed Mediterranean pace. With a small population and charming setting, it's perfect for those seeking tranquility and nature.
Best Time to Visit
May-September for warm weather and lively seaside activities.
Local Tips
Book accommodations early in summer; most shops close midday for a siesta. Rent a bike to explore coastal trails and nearby villages.
Cultural Etiquette
Tipping around 10% is appreciated in restaurants; casual but neat dress is standard. Be respectful of local customs, especially during religious events.
Safety Warnings
Funtana is very safe. Watch out for slippery rocks around the sea and keep valuables secure at the beach during high season.
Hidden Gems
Seek out the coastal walking path to Vrsar, the little-known Sculpture Park near the marina, and the family-run konoba (tavern) inland for authentic Istrian cuisine.
